The Bachelor’s Degree in Conservation Law Enforcement at the University of Maine System equips students with a solid foundation in the principles of environmental law alongside practical law enforcement training. This program emphasizes the preservation of natural resources and the enforcement of wildlife laws, preparing students to tackle modern conservation challenges. Students will explore topics such as ecological integrity, habitats, regulatory frameworks, and the socio-economic factors influencing conservation efforts.
With a curriculum that combines classroom learning with fieldwork, students will engage with real-world scenarios, developing critical thinking and problem-solving skills. The program also covers essential law enforcement techniques, such as investigation methods, communication skills, and conflict resolution. Students are encouraged to participate in internships, gaining valuable experience and insight into the daily operations of conservation law enforcement agencies.

To be considered for the Bachelor’s Degree in Conservation Law Enforcement, applicants typically need to possess a high school diploma or equivalent. A strong background in science, mathematics, and social studies is advantageous. Some universities may also consider relevant work experience or volunteering in conservation-related fields.
International applicants usually need to demonstrate proficiency in English through standardized tests such as IELTS or TOEFL. Generally, a minimum IELTS score of 6.5 or a TOEFL score of 79 is expected, although higher scores may be required by some programs.
